Casa Tradicional Andina Lado Museo Quespihuanca Villa Review
The 2-bedroom Casa Tradicional Andina Lado Museo Quespihuanca Villa is located at a 3.3 km distance from Plaza Manco II and offers quick access to Sir Torrechayoc Church. The property features a full kitchen with refrigerators, an oven and glassware to meet all guests' needs.
